LAWEN 310 - Contemporary Law Enforcement Strategies

Description:
Understanding that law enforcement professional must attain an in-depth understanding of contemporary policing strategies and critical issues face law enforcement today, students will examine crime analysis, patrol techniques, training, information systems/GIS as well as other issues such as government relations and criminology.
